The Animal Rescue League of Berks County is a charitable veterinary services organization based in Birdsboro, Pennsylvania. Founded more than 65 years ago, it cares for nearly 5,000 animals each year with the aim of placing them in new homes or reuniting them with their owners. In addition to shelter care, the organization operates surrender prevention programs, provides low-cost veterinary services and clinics, and conducts outreach and education across Berks County. It serves pet owners and their animals by expanding access to affordable care and preventive services to reduce surrender and support ongoing pet ownership in the community. The group collaborates with local partners on initiatives such as vaccination and microchip clinics and adoption events, and has undertaken governance steps like appointing a Chief Medical Officer in 2025, reflecting formal leadership and active community engagement.
